R for Linux 4.3.1

R is an integrated suite of software facilities for data manipulation, calculation and graphical display.
R provides a wide variety of statistical (linear and nonlinear modelling, classical statistical tests, time-series analysis, classification, clustering, ...) and graphical techniques, and is highly extensible. ...
